Description: The Veterans Health Administration (VHA) has established pain management as a high priority and has identified an evidence- and population-based stepped care model of pain management (SCM-PM) as the single standard of pain care for VHA. The SCM-PM calls for building capacity for primary care based pain management services combined with timely access to secondary consultation and tertiary interdisciplinary pain care services, when indicated. This presentation will report on initial findings from a foundation funded project designed to evaluate and facilitate processes of implementing the SCM-PM at VA Connecticut Healthcare System (VACHS) in order to identify best practice models to aid broader dissemination and implementation in VHA and in other integrated healthcare systems. Results of mixed qualitative and quantitative analyses will be presented for the four years of the study. National VHA and non-VHA, VISN and VACHS implementation initiatives will be described as important contexts in which to consider the results.
